Instead, they use their mouth to consume fungus, fabric, insects or plant matter. Cave cricket refers to the insect's propensity for living in caves scooped out of the earth. Cave crickets are light to dark brown in color, often spotted with lighter or darker areas. Sometimes referred to as cave crickets or spider crickets, they are more closely related to katydids than true crickets and do not chirp. Camel crickets get their name because of their slightly humpbacked appearance (figure 1).
